Blackboard to Canvas: Last-Chance Move!

Is moving your content from Blackboard to Canvas still at the top of your to-do list? If so, be sure and take advantage of this final chance to migrate your course materials before Blackboard access ends on June 30, 2018.

We can work with you individually to extract your content from Blackboard and archive files such as Word documents, PDFs, and PowerPoint presentations. We can also help you move tests and test pools, announcements and text citations, prompts, descriptions, and instructions. Register for a course migration appointment today to wrap up your move.

In addition to course migration consultations, we offer Canvas training sessions that cover modules, testing, universal design, and more. Join us for boot camps where we can help you build your course framework and work with templates, design, and accessibility.
